WATCH: Harmanpreet and her troops perform lap of honour at the Wankhede Stadium after historic Test win over Australia

India defeated Australia by eight wickets in the one-off Test in Mumbai.

Indian women's cricket team performing a lap of honour at the Wankhede Stadium | BCCIThe Indian women's cricket team recorded a historic maiden Test victory over Australia by 8 wickets in Mumbai on Sunday (December 24).

On Day 4, Australia’s second innings folded for 261, setting an easy target of 75 runs for India. The hosts rode on Smriti Mandhana’s unbeaten 38 and contributions from Jemimah Rodrigues (12*) and Richa Ghosh (13) to get over the line in 18.4 overs.

After winning the one-off Test, Harmanpreet Kaur and her troops performed a lap of honour at the Wankhede Stadium.

Taking to social media platform X, the BCCI Women shared a video, in which Indian players can be seen walking around the ground and applauding the crowd for their continued support.

Coming to the match, India dominated the visitors right through the one-off Test. India bowled out Australia for 219 in the first innings before posting 406 runs on the board, taking a considerable lead of 187 runs.

Pooja Vastrakar (four wickets), Sneh Rana (three wickets) and Deepti Sharma (two wickets) ran through the Australian batting line-up in the first innings while Smriti Mandhana (74), Jemimah Rodrigues (73), and Deepti Sharma (78) drove India past the 400-run mark.

At stumps on Day 3, the Aussie women were 233/5 but Indian bowlers did a fabulous job to restrict them at 261. Sneh Rana picked four wickets in the second innings while Rajeshwari Gayakwad and Harmanpreet Kaur picked two scalps each. Pooja Vastrakar also claimed one wicket.
